Output 0e8570b35bd6bb1523ce4b5a8b3ffba47791574fa8c61f0839a0c9826ebd9c74:3

value
664096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58b6d3808fe75777fd3abe6aa367f5004e7c8a1a OP_EQUALVERIFY OP_CHECKSIG
address
1965UsGtj8xQAM7CC6PBHUUvakqAeMhooF
transaction
0e8570b35bd6bb1523ce4b5a8b3ffba47791574fa8c61f0839a0c9826ebd9c74
spent
true